Is skipping rope an aerobic exercise?

Is skipping rope an aerobic exercise?

In life, people have a basis for distinguishing aerobic exercise from anaerobic exercise. Most people believe that aerobic exercise involves a relatively small amount of exercise and is very healthy, while anaerobic exercise has a relatively high intensity and will have more or less effects on people's bodies. Therefore, people usually prefer aerobic exercise. Around people’s lives, many people like to jump rope. So, is skipping rope an aerobic exercise? Let me introduce it to you below.

Jumping rope is a very effective aerobic exercise. In addition to the general benefits of exercise, it has many unique advantages. Jumping rope burns 400 calories every half hour. It is a bodybuilding sport that is of great help to various organs such as the cardiopulmonary system, coordination, posture, weight loss, etc. It is a sport suitable for all ages.

Rope skipping is an excellent fitness exercise that can effectively train a person's reaction and endurance, help maintain a healthy body and coordination, and thus achieve the goal of strengthening the body. The equipment for rope skipping is very simple, requiring only a rope, light clothes and a pair of appropriate sports shoes. In addition, rope skipping does not require much space, so there is no need to rent a special venue. Moreover, there is no limit on the number of participants, and it can be done alone or with a group. In addition to fancy rope skipping, you can also compete in speed by running towards the finish line while shaking the rope at a certain distance. Rope skipping consumes about 1,000 calories per hour and keeps the heart rate at about the same level as jogging, but it can avoid the knee and ankle pain caused by running. It can be seen that skipping rope is a simple, convenient and easy to participate in sport.
